Transaction 42af28b6cca0fb8d1f6e6f6d284eb324c951714e331a5aa1cef55ab49e55bc1f
1 Input
2 Outputs
- 42af28b6cca0fb8d1f6e6f6d284eb324c951714e331a5aa1cef55ab49e55bc1f:0
- 42af28b6cca0fb8d1f6e6f6d284eb324c951714e331a5aa1cef55ab49e55bc1f:1
value 2754470
address 1B5d7VA1dciR7zpov6pFPxbhuY9divEzQW
value 15043325
address 1FmnFgzUofMS7vHZipwri95hHzSF85tLcV